NTS GAT - B

Art, Humanities and Social Sciences Students

The structure of the test is similar to the other GAT tests but the number of questions is different. Special emphasis has been given to the Verbal section which contains 50% questions.

Merit on the Basis of GAT B

The merit score required for admissions in the field of Art, Humanities and Social Sciences is comparatively low.
